When I was in second grade, I knew I wanted to be a writer. I never got around admitting to myself that I was a writer, untill I was almost thirty! Before that, I tried many different things and never found anything as fulfilling as writing can be. Now that I have finally chosen that this is who I am and who I want to be, I’m so much happier with myself.
I’m working on a novel for 5 years now. I try to write every day. Sometimes I just go on and on, and then, for weeks, I can’t seem to get anything down on paper. Writing is exhilirating and excruciating at the same time. And I wouldn’t know what else to do! But I sometimes wonder if I’m ever going to finish the book.
